In yet another rant directed at the United States, the European Union, and the United Nations during his speech in Butuan City, Duterte dared the groups to withdraw their aid to the Philippines.
Duterte said that the international community would never understand the depth of the drug problem in the Philippines.
"I do not expect human rights, I do not expect Obama, I do not expect the EU to understand me. Do not understand me. And if you think it's high time for you to withdraw assistance, go ahead. We will not beg for it," Duterte said, partly in response to Vice President Leni Robredo's earlier statement saying his rhetoric may affect foreign aid for anti-poverty programs of the government.
He also said Filipinos should not worry about foreign groups withdrawing aid, noting that if it happens: "Maski magkahirap dito, we will survive. And I'll be the first one to go hungry and the first the one to die. Huwag kayong mag-alala. We'll never never compromise our dignity as a Filipino."
